【Git】Git 的基本使用
创始人
2024-05-18 17:38:41
0

Git的简介

Git是一个版本管理控制系统(缩写VCS),是一个工具,github或者gitee是git命令行工具的网站化。它可以在任何时间点,将文档的状态作为更新记录保存起来,也可以在任何时间点,将更新记录恢复回来。

git的诞生历史

简单介绍故事:就是我们的Linux创始人---李纳斯托沃兹,将Liunx开源后,参与者人数众多,1999-2002年间,李纳斯的liunx核心维护工作大部分时间都花在了提交补丁和保存归档的繁琐事务上。到2002年,开始启用了一个分布式版本控制系统BitKeeper来管理。一些内部原因,到了2005年,BitKeeper公司中止了和liunx的合作,原因是Linux社区的技术大佬们在尝试破解解析BitKeepr。

由于终止了合作,迫使李纳斯基于BitKeeper的使用经验,大概花了2周左右的时间开发出了Git。

git版本管理 

怎么理解?类似于大学时期我们需要写的实验报告或者是结课报告,在初次交报告时很难一次性通过,老师多少会提点修改意见,我们就不得不会回去修改重写😤,甚至可能出现了写了三四个版本报告最后不如最开始的报告版本令老师满意。现实生活中实验报告只能重写,而git的版本管理能对每个文件的修改、删除进行跟踪,以便在将来某个时刻可以进行还原。

 Git命令行基本操作

安装 git

yum install git

 使用 Github创建项目

登陆成功后, 进入个人主页, 点击左下方的 Create repository 按钮新建项目

然后跳转到的新页面中输入项目名称(注意, 名称不能重复, 系统会自动校验. 校验过程可能会花费几秒钟). 校验完毕后, 点击下方的 Create repository 按钮确认创建

在创建好的项目页面中复制项目的链接, 以备接下来进行下载

 下载项目到本地

创建好一个放置代码的目录  这里的 url 就是刚刚建立好的 项目 的链接

git clone [url]

Git提交三板斧

第一招: git add

将代码放到刚才下载好的目录中  将需要用 git 管理的文件告知 git
git add [文件名]

第二招: git commit

提交改动到本地  最后的 "." 表示当前目录   提交的时候应该注明提交日志, 描述改动的详细内容
git commit .

第三招: git push

同步到远端服务器上  需要填入用户名密码. 同步成功后, 刷新 Github 页面就能看到代码改动了
git push

配置Git免密码提交 

相关内容

热门资讯

监控摄像头接入GB28181平... 流程简介将监控摄像头的视频在网站和APP中直播,要解决的几个问题是:1&...
Windows10添加群晖磁盘... 在使用群晖NAS时,我们需要通过本地映射的方式把NAS映射成本地的一块磁盘使用。 通过...
protocol buffer... 目录 目录 什么是protocol buffer 1.protobuf 1.1安装  1.2使用...
在Word、WPS中插入AxM... 引言 我最近需要写一些文章,在排版时发现AxMath插入的公式竟然会导致行间距异常&#...
【PdgCntEditor】解... 一、问题背景 大部分的图书对应的PDF,目录中的页码并非PDF中直接索引的页码...
Fluent中创建监测点 1 概述某些仿真问题,需要创建监测点,用于获取空间定点的数据࿰...
educoder数据结构与算法...                                                   ...
MySQL下载和安装(Wind... 前言:刚换了一台电脑,里面所有东西都需要重新配置,习惯了所...
修复 爱普生 EPSON L4... L4151 L4153 L4156 L4158 L4163 L4165 L4166 L4168 L4...
MFC文件操作  MFC提供了一个文件操作的基类CFile,这个类提供了一个没有缓存的二进制格式的磁盘...